Calculate Log Base 134 of 59

To solve the equation log 134 (59)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 59, a = 134:
    log 134 (59) = log(59) / log(134)
  3. Evaluate the term:
    log(59) / log(134)
    = 1.39794000867204 / 1.92427928606188
    = 0.83251752005988
    = Logarithm of 59 with base 134
